Output 5950d8b84cbbdf7e01441939702635f100a69e26eb422d5d52872e0583aba0ba:0

value
646236
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c695363c9b09fb1e63bb6b3c1b2cf35482b6baa5 OP_EQUAL
address
2NBMEXgskwVpFz658kvG42fprCyFVev77dr
transaction
5950d8b84cbbdf7e01441939702635f100a69e26eb422d5d52872e0583aba0ba